Transaction 441dbfa224969c168ff2b70c314e190c9d9f7c2db9c965639b044e2aafe8a0ca
1 Input
2 Outputs
- 441dbfa224969c168ff2b70c314e190c9d9f7c2db9c965639b044e2aafe8a0ca:0
- 441dbfa224969c168ff2b70c314e190c9d9f7c2db9c965639b044e2aafe8a0ca:1
value 608895815
address 3L9aTFtvyMTwjN32PBd5QRHsrRiB9VCJmD
value 19400000
address 32sdc3BuDbkVRxzgq967LjNdgdwcvChgAS